Should I rely on a cooking-time calculator alone?
No. Size, shape, appliance temperature, and starting temperature vary. Use calculators to plan, then verify with a thermometer.
Can I thaw meat on the counter?
No. Use the refrigerator, cold-water method, or microwave followed by immediate cooking.
